Data access via SQL injection in login
Published Aug 19, 2026 · Updated Aug 19, 2026
SQL injection in the admin login handler in SourceCodester Simple Online Food Ordering System 1.0 allows remote attackers to read or modify data. At /admin/ajax.php?action=login, the login code fails to validate and sanitize the username parameter before using it in an SQL query, so crafted input can alter the query sent to MySQL. Any deployment that exposes that admin AJAX endpoint is attackable without authentication or user interaction, with impact bounded to database confidentiality, integrity, and availability changes rather than server-side code execution.
